Output 17f08c8f963947bfdb2dfd29586365e922bf3728e8477736d36e0646f923b3ad:95

value
34582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d711b237577a186986fd7e897e32630604b5579c OP_EQUAL
address
3MJCQLYjAYv8hqKdY9q5tUE81dRxB42EH7
transaction
17f08c8f963947bfdb2dfd29586365e922bf3728e8477736d36e0646f923b3ad
spent
true